Mats Alvessonholds a chair in the Business Administration department at Lund University in Sweden and is also part-time professor at University of Queensland Business School and at City University, London. He has done extensive research and published widely in the areas of qualitative and reflexive methodology, critical theory, organizational culture, knowledge work, identity in organizations, gender, organizational change, leadership etc. His latest books include Reflexive Leadership (with Blom and Sveningsson, SAGE, 2016) and Return to Meaning: A Social Science with Something to Say(with Gabriel and Paulsen, University Press, 2017). Jörgen Sandbergis Professor in Management and Organization in the UQ Business School, Australia, and Distinguished Research Environment Professor in Organization Studies at Warwick Business School, UK. He is Co-Lead of Practice and Process Studies, a multidisciplinary research group within UQ Business School. His main research interests include competence and learning in organizations; practice, process, sensemaking theory; theory development; philosophy of science; and research methodology. He has published extensively in top-tier journals, as well as several books including Skillful Performance: Enacting Capabilities, Knowledge, Competence and Expertise in Organizations(with Rouleau, Langley and Tsoukas, Oxford University Press, 2017), Constructing Research Questions: Doing Interesting Research(with Alvesson, SAGE, 2013), and Managing Understanding in Organizations(with Targama, SAGE, 2007). He also serves on the editorial boards for several preeminent journals, such as Academy of Management Review, Journal of Organizational Behaviorand Organization Studies.
